The average boost clock is 1.35 Ghz.

It's seems like your cpu has severe thermal throttling.  

Replace your thermal paste and reseat your cooler.

reset your bios.

 

i had a low multiplier bug on my 1600 and it locked at 15.5x = 1550mhz
